
"Epilobium canum", also known as California fuchsia or Zauschneria, is a species of willowherb in the evening primrose family. It is native to dry slopes and in chaparral of western North America, especially California. It is a perennial plant, notable for the profusion of bright scarlet flowers in late summer and autumn.
